Occupations at Inamgaon:

Agriculture:
- The people at Inamgaon were primarily involved in agriculture, as evidenced by the presence of agricultural tools and storage facilities at the site.
- The fertile land around Inamgaon would have supported the cultivation of crops like wheat, barley, and pulses.

Animal Husbandry:
- The presence of animal bones at the site suggests that the people at Inamgaon also practiced animal husbandry, raising livestock for food and other resources.

Hunting and Gathering:
- Inamgaon's location near forests and rivers would have allowed the inhabitants to engage in hunting and gathering activities to supplement their diet.

Fishing:
- The nearby rivers and water bodies would have provided a source of fish for the people of Inamgaon, further diversifying their diet.

Conclusion:
- Based on the evidence, the possible occupations of the people at Inamgaon include agriculture, animal husbandry, hunting, gathering, and fishing. These activities would have been essential for the survival and sustenance of the community at the site.
